Yep, Evert's Wightman (never lost a singles) and Fed Cup records are very impressive. Her first ever Fed Cup loss was to Cecchini in 1986 when she was past 30 and playing on an injured knee. To Evert's credit she gave Sandra her due ( "she didn't miss a ball", Chris said) and didn't make her shock defeat the center of attention. It was Martina's week to shine and Chris let her have it. Evert was remarkably healthy over her career, but was never the same after her 1986 mid-season injury.Chris was actually a very good team player when she was on Fed Cup and Wightman Cup, as well as WTT. I think she was someone who was genuinely able to separate out team from individual competition. So she would have no problem cheering for Martina, Billie Jean, or Rosie as a teammate, even if she would have to face them another week as an individual competitor.
